Google Messages' new chat wallpaper feature suffers disappearing themes and lag
Google Messages users are reporting that the app's newly rolled-out chat themes can vanish or reappear unexpectedly, with wallpapers also loading slowly. Google suggests checking for an update.
The feature, which lets users set a custom background for individual chats, began reaching users in August after months of testing. On Reddit, some users who recently had the feature said it was gone, while others said it disappeared and then suddenly reappeared. In one thread, a Google representative advised users to check the Play Store for a Messages app update, as a fix may already have been released.
Beyond the disappearing option, wallpapers are not loading instantly. There appears to be a delay of one to two seconds between opening a chat and the wallpaper loading in. Android Authority says it observed the same lag on its Pixel 6 Pro. A separate user report claims the screen freezes when trying to select a theme or back out of the theme selector.
